2024 Holiday Market Poster
In 2024, I created the poster Illustration for ShopColumbia's annual Winter Holiday Market, a hallmark of Chicago's South Loop festivities.
My Illustration was featured on posters, flyers, social media posts and was displayed as a large scale window display- complete with fake trees and life-size cutouts!

Taking part in the Holiday Market was a fulfilling and challenging process,
I did a lot of research leading up to my submission. I looked at previous years posters, and at the type of illustration that ShopColumbia seemed to lean towards in it's social media marketing. Typically, their prefered style could be described as cartoon-ish, paper textured, and had a warm feeling to it.
I took that information and used it as influence for my ideation process. I ended up marrying these ideas with my own interest in european folklore, from which I pulled inspiration from Vasilisa the Beautiful and Hans Christian Andersen's The Snow Queen.
